INTRODUCTION
Conflict management is the art of resolving differences of opinion in a way that satisfies everyone involved. Conflicts are an integral part of project life. For the project manager, they imply adopting a specific posture and management style in order to overcome them and enable the project to continue under good conditions.
In four steps and with a few practical recommendations, this guide will help you to manage conflicts.
